Understanding BWI/DWI Bonds - Sand Point Boat Ramp/Launch & Public Water Access in Prior Lake, Minnesota
Boating while intoxicated presents serious risks. Each year, Minnesota sees hundreds of BWI arrests, with the Department of Natural Resources reporting over 100 incidents in the summer months alone. Law enforcement is actively monitoring both the lake and surrounding areas, which means being cautious is crucial. If you’re caught boating under the influence, the consequences can be severe—fines can reach up to $1,000 for first-time offenders, and jail time is possible. Additionally, you may need to deal with bail costs, which can be a financial burden.
The laws that apply on the roads also apply on the water, underscoring the importance of being vigilant while enjoying your time fishing. Types of Bonds: Conditional vs Unconditional
There are primarily two types of bonds you may encounter: conditional and unconditional. Conditional bonds often necessitate using alcohol monitoring equipment, which is expensive and intrusive and always come with strict terms. For instance, you are required you to abstain from alcohol entirely, risking a violation even from minor infractions. Unconditional bonds allow you more freedom and the luxury of avoiding monitoring devices, and enjoying tasty summer drinks, which generally makes life easier and more enjoyable.
